Thanks to your support, we were able to purchase two new, high-quality rugs that have completely transformed our library into a more welcoming, functional, and joyful space for our learners.\r\nThe library is the heart of our school, but it often struggles to feel cozy or organized. Your donation allowed us to address two major needs.\r\nFirst, the large reading rug has created a dedicated, comfortable, and inviting \"Reading Island\" for our students. Before this, our readers were often seated on a cold, hard floor. Now, they have a soft, colorful space to curl up with a good book. This new reading corner has immediately encouraged a deeper love for literacy, with students eagerly rushing to find a spot on the carpet during their library time. Seeing them immersed in stories, lying on their stomachs, and sharing books with their peers is a testament to the impact of your gift.\r\nSecondly, and perhaps most importantly, the smaller, vibrant hopscotch rug has become our designated \"Wiggle Lane\" rug. As educators, we know that children—especially our younger students—need to move to learn. This rug has become a fantastic, designated spot for short, active, and engaging movement breaks. When students feel fidgety or lose focus, they now have a specific place to get their wiggles out, allowing them to return to reading or listening with renewed focus. This small addition has made a massive difference in managing the energy levels in the library, ensuring that we can maintain a balance between active learning and quiet contemplation.\r\nYour commitment to our school community is truly heartwarming. About this school
Hanson Elementary School is
a rural public school
in Lebanon, Maine that is part of Rsu 60/msad 60.
It serves 257 students
in grades K - 3.
Its teachers have had 4 projects funded on DonorsChoose.
